Default auto to 5speed swap wont start

I have swapped my 2001 automatic to a 99 5speed gearbox. I installed a BTT1 ECU and bypassed starter interlock to get it to crank. Will crank but won't fire up. I am stumped on what it could be. I have wired everything based on a guy who did this before. But all trans tunnel wiring shouldn't affect engine from firing up I would think. Trans computer is out of car.
Any help would be appreciated need car running soon.
